Effects of Crop Growth and Development on Regional Climate:A Case Study over East Asian Monsoon Area

  In this study, the CERES phenological growth and development functions were implemented into the regional climate model, RegCM3 to give a model denoted as RegCM3_CERES.This model was used to represent interactions between regional climate and crop growth processes.The effects of crop growth and development processes on regional climate were then studied based on two 20-year simulations over the East Asian monsoon area conducted using the original regional climate model RegCM3, and the coupled RegCM3_CERES model.
